과정 세부사항

• Fisheries Management Foundations: An overview of the fisheries industry, key concepts, and the importance of sustainable management.
• Global Fisheries Trends: Examination of current trends and issues in global fisheries, including overfishing, bycatch, and climate change.
• Fisheries Policy and Legislation: Analysis of national and international policies and regulations governing fisheries management.
• Fisheries Science and Technology: Overview of the scientific methods and technological tools used in fisheries management, including stock assessment and GIS.
• Fisheries Economics and Business: Examination of the economic and business aspects of fisheries, including market dynamics, value chains, and entrepreneurship.
• Fisheries and Environmental Sustainability: Discussion on the role of fisheries management in promoting environmental sustainability and biodiversity conservation.
• Fisheries Governance and Leadership: Exploration of effective governance structures and leadership strategies for successful fisheries management.
• Stakeholder Engagement and Collaboration: Examination of best practices for engaging and collaborating with various stakeholders, including fishing communities, NGOs, and government agencies.
• Innovations in Fisheries Management: Introduction to cutting-edge innovations and approaches in fisheries management, such as ecosystem-based management and co-management.
